Yeah what's interesting about this is that it's actually consistent with stuff Lawrence has said before. In addition to the Ignite stuff, when he named "Let The Snakes Crinkle Their Heads To Death" Bobby Gillespie told him the title sucked and later on Lawrence voiced his regret about the title, so I'm not surprised about the change.

Anyway I'm not too upset about this. Now if he tries to fix up Mayo Thompson's production on Poem of the River...
